Anaerobic and Aerobic Culture CollectionPURPOSE
This process describes how to collect specimens for Anaerobic or Aerobic Culture
PROCESS For Anaerobic Culture Two (2) swabs are requested/collected. Use a sterile container for fluid specimens or tissue specimens. Do not submit fluid specimens or tissue specimens in swabs. Requests for anaerobic culture will always have aerobic culture and gram stain performed.
1. Aerobic Culture and Gram Stain
2. Anaerobic Culture
Suitable sources for Anaerobic Culture*: Aspirate (by needle and syringe) Bartholin’s gland/cyst and Boils, Skin Bone Marrow/Blood Bronchoscopy, Protected Brushing Culdocentesis (aspirate) Fallopian Tube (aspirate/biopsy) IUD (for Actinomyces species) Pilonidal Cysts Placenta via C-section delivery Sinus aspirate Surgical wounds and tissues (aspirate, tissue, swab) Transtracheal aspirate Urine, suprapubic aspirate
For Aerobic ONLY Culture One (1) swab is requested/collected. This does not include Gram Stain. Submit two (2) swabs if Gram Stain is desired.
*Murray, Patrick R., *Manual Clinical Microbiology, ASM, Current Ed, Washington, D.C. 2015, ASM Press
